Q:   How is the infrastructure at NIPER Hyderabad?
A:

National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research has state-of-the-art infratsrcture which is spread across 130 acres of area. The institute has modern classrooms, labs, library, medical facility, sports complex, conference hall, health center, gym, swimming pool, cafeteria and others.

A very nice college with nice location.

Faculty: Faculty members are good, they are highly educated and experienced. The course curriculum is good, and it is different from PCI. In the first year, we have 8 papers, but in the second year, we have only research work. One teacher is assigned as your guide and help in research work.

National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research offers placements opportunities to the students. The top recruiters are Novartis, Dr Reddy's Laboratories Ltd, Indegene, Abbott, Sun Pharma, Lupin, IMS Health, Pfizer, Cadila, Jubilant, alembic, GSK Pharma, etc.
